Here is the full List Of All WWE NXT North American Champions! ##
At the time of writing, there were 16 reigns between 13 champions and two vacancies. The inaugural champion was Adam Cole. Velveteen Dream has the longest reign at 231 days (209 days, but still the longest recognized by WWE due to tape delays), Carmelo Hayes has the longest combined reign at 274 days. ##
Johnny Gargano has the most reigns at three, with his first reign being the shortest at 4 days (due to tape delay, however, WWE recognizes that Gargano's first reign lasted 25 days, thus recognizing Solo Sikoa's reign as the shortest at 7 days). Dream is the youngest champion at 23 years old while Damian Priest is the oldest at 37. ##
